- Likes the Beatles and has sang lead on a cover of a Beatles' song, Don't Let Me Down, in concert
- Aside from guitar, he also knows how to play and write songs on bass. Paul said he was a good drummer. There's a picture in a magazine of him playing piano. Talented man, ain't he?
- Played the violin for five years when he was little before learning the guitar
- Got with the band when he was 19!
- Stayed with Paul in Orlando while he auditioned for the band.
- Wrote a song, Happy (Previously called Happy Now), and matchbox twenty has performed it live in concert.
- The 'band' decided to fly him in to Orlando from Atlanta after seeing an audition tape of him playing acoustically to a song by Babyface and singing.
- Says that classical music has played a big part in him understanding the guitar.
- Says he knew he wanted to play music for the rest of his life after influence from Eric Clapton. Bach (classical) and the Beatles were also influences for him.
- He is married and has a baby girl.
- Contributed to Angie Aparo's debut album, The American, by handling guitars for four tracks: Spaceship (album's first single), Gravity, Beautiful, and Swell.
